Buxton · Urban Centre
Where people and their families come from — the ancestries they identify with and where they were born.
Australian ancestry is the most common heritage in Buxton, where 47.3% of people claim these roots. The area is predominantly born in Australia, with a small number of residents hailing from overseas. This creates a strong traditional English-speaking profile across the community.
The ancestries people most identify with.
Australian and English ancestries are the most prevalent, accounting for 47.3% and 43.2% of the population respectively. Irish (9.1%), Scottish (8.6%) and Italian (4.0%) roots also make up a part of the local mix.
Australia and the largest overseas communities.
Only 8.8% of people in Buxton were born overseas, a figure that is far below the New South Wales average of 29.3%. This is a significant drop from 2011, when the proportion of overseas-born residents was 19.6%.
